日常项目中经常会碰到消费kafka某个topic的数据,如果知道报文格式,即可使用工具去模拟发送报文,以此测试代码中是否能正常消费到这个数据。
工具资源已上传,可直接访问连接下载:https://download.csdn.net/download/weixin_42556307/88915394
下面介绍下具体的使用方式:
1、压缩包下载后放到指定的目录下,如D盘,然后解压缩,可以得到如下的一个文件夹
2、点击文件夹进入,应该是这样几个文件
3、双击最后一个start.bat,首先弹出下面的框
然后等待大概3s钟,会弹出如下一个框
4、此时上一个黑色的框就可以关闭掉了,白色的框里描述的很明显,按照说明填写就行了
填写完成点击左侧中间的开始,即可完成发送。
5、如果这边点击发送以后,自己的代码里没有监听到,无法判断是模拟工具没发送报文,还是代码写的有问题没消费到,可以使用kafka tool监视器:Offset Explorer 软件进行查看
使用该软件连接上前面的目标kafka,点击里面Topic
找到前面发送的"test",点击Data,点击绿色的开始按钮,看是否接收到上述模拟工具发送的报文
此处可以看到kafka工具监听到了前面模拟工具发送的报文。